BUG-4471: Pricing experiment bucket leak

The Fareline ticket-pricing experiment assigned some returning users to both arms, skewing revenue metrics. Cause: bucket hash ignored the persisted cohort flag. Fixed by honoring stored assignment before rehashing. Maintainers: do not reuse experiment keys across seasons. Affected metrics backfilled. The patched build that closed this out is identified by the token below.

session token of bajeg-bajop = htk4_6c57

### Step 4: Stabilize the integration tests

Heads up: the Tollgate payments suite is flaky mostly because tests share one sandbox ledger. Before migrating, give each test run its own namespace and bump the settlement poll timeout — the old default is way too tight. Once that's in place, reruns should drop to near zero. The test harness picks up these configuration values at startup.

config for hahip-yajep:
holix:
  log_level: error
  metrics_host: metrics.holix.qorvellabs.internal
  pin: 9600
  pool_size: 8

Subject: DR drill Thursday — cron migration

On-call: Thursday 09:00 we simulate loss of the cron host. All jobs should already be mirrored in Lattice, our workflow engine. Verify triggers fire, then disable the legacy crontab. If Lattice's scheduler store is sealed after failover, unseal it with the recovery passphrase given below.

unlock words, bajop-yagaf: feneth-rusix-ralmir-holael-keleth-belax-ralvan-caswyn-holix-wenys-aldion-quenmir-lamion-zoriel